 +====== GOSSYPIUM HERBACEUM ======
 +<span tc1>​{{anchor:​s1}}Gossypium Herbaceum.</​span>​
 +
 +<span grade2>​{{anchor:​s2}}Cotton Plant. {{anchor:​s3}}Malvaceae.</​span>​
 +
 +{{anchor:​s4}}The cotton producing plant of the South; a native of Asia. {{anchor:​s5}}The root possesses the medical virtues, and the tincture is prepared from the fresh inner root-bark, chopped and pounded to a pulp.
 +
 +{{anchor:​s6}}Proved by Williamson. {{anchor:​s7}}See Allen'​s Encyclopaedia,​ vol. 4, p. 458.
